We got it in March 2022. We used it perhaps 2x a week until mid-May 2022 when it stopped working. It never did compost the full range of items they advertise; it works fine on regular compostable materials. It's noisy. The finished product can be smelly, but not obnoxiously so.

I emailed them when it stopped working in mid-May. It took 6 days for them to respond to my email and only after I sent a second, not so nice, follow up. They wanted a video of what it was doing. I sent that. Then they wanted to know "what address" to ship the replacement parts to so I could repair it myself. In the meantime, they had no trouble auto shipping a "subscription" package to me for the dandy price of $49.95. It is now mid-July and the Lomi sits on my counter top, taking up a lot of space, completely useless, and Lomi still has not shipped the part they want me to replace in it to make it work again. Their latest excuse is that when I told them I didn't want the "auto-shipment" that they understood that to mean I didn't want the replacement part. B/c that makes perfect sense. They don't like me; I don't like them; I think they're a bunch of scam artists and this is an overpriced easy bake oven. Don't bother.

It does not create "compost" - rather the opposite is true. Due to the very high temperature applied, all microorganisms (bacteria and fungii) will be killed. However they are the ones doing the actual "composting" - which takes quite a while (several weeks), preferably in moist and warm conditions. The heating of the lomi is just to dry the stuff up, there simply can not happen a composting process in that little amount of time (and certainly not at these very high temperatures).
